Dry Ingredients
240g (2 cups) all-purpose flour
1 tbsp @Nature Restore Agaricus Powder
1 ½ tsp ground ginger
1 tsp cinnamon
¼ tsp nutmeg
¼ tsp cloves
1 tsp baking soda
½ tsp fine salt
Wet Ingredients
113g melted unsalted butter
120g dark brown sugar
120ml molasses
1 large egg
120ml warm espresso or strong coffee
120ml warm whole milk
1 tsp vanilla extract
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a 9x5 loaf pan with parchment.
Whisk together flour, spices, Agaricus powder, baking soda & salt.
In another bowl, whisk melted butter, brown sugar, molasses, egg, warm espresso, warm milk & vanilla until glossy.
Fold dry ingredients into wet — don’t overmix.
Pour into pan and bake 45–55 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ean.
Cool completely. Dust with powdered sugar or glaze.
